Q: Is 10,695,565 a Prime Number?
A: No, 10,695,565 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 10695565 can be evenly divided by 1 5 971 2,203 4,855 11,015 2,139,113 and 10,695,565, with no remainder.
Since 10,695,565 cannot be divided by just 1 and 10,695,565, it is not a prime number.
